The annual Indian Premier League (IPL) makes as well as unmakes players. While expectations from some remain sky-high due to their past performances and their heavyweights get reflected in the auctions, others produce magic during the tournament the set up the tone for the following year.

The 2018 edition of the IPL has been no different either as some players, who were expected to make it big, failed to fire while others, who were little known till the beginning of the tournament, turned into household names by playing consistently well. There are also those who lived up to the expectations of their respective franchises.

1. Mayank Markande (Mumbai Indians):

Mayank Markande was not known much before his debut IPL this year but the MI youngster impressed in his very first game, taking three wickets against Chennai Super Kings (one of his scalps included Mahendra Singh Dhoni) even though the defenders lost the game closely.

Markande is currently placed second in the list of best bowlers of IPL 11 with 11 wickets (topper Siddharth Kaul of Sunrisers Hyderabad also has 11 wickets but has a better average). The 20-year-old Punjab leg-spinner has impressed with his consistency and showed little fear against even the biggest of opponents in his debut season. Markande took four wickets in his second game against the Sunrisers to become the Purple Cap holder.

Markande’s wicket-taking run took a dip after 7 wickets in two games (he got 4 in next 6) which made Sunil Gavaskar believe that he lost his initial spark. But the lad is far too young to lose out and will definitely learn a lot more on how to keep up the momentum. Markande might not go down to the closing stages since MI have put up a pathetic show this year but he is certainly one of the finds of this year’s IPL.
